Category: LOAN
Object Type: photograph
Agency: United Press International
Photographer: UNKNOWN
Title: Canadian Prime Minister Pierre Elliott Trudeau, who has shed his image of being a swinger for a more statesmanlike pose.
Date: 1970
Medium: Gelatin silver print with applied mask, retouching and editing marks
Dimensions: approximately: 4 x 5 inches; 10.16 x 12.7 cm
Accession Number: NYT-86-1384

Inscriptions:
Recto, handwritten: 100; [printed in gsp] SPECIAL FOR THE NEW YORK TIMES [underscored] / (CPT21-August 3)---DOING THE DRUM DANCE--Canadian Prime Minister Pierre / Elliot Trudeau charms a group of Eskimo children with a drum dance, an / old Eskimo ritual, during his 1970 Arctic tour. The [cropped]; Verso, handwritten: 66-714-1 [circled]; handwritten: [obscured] 6 [circled] TRUDEAU / 5/5; stamped: PUBLISHED IN N. Y. T. / REVIEW OCT 22 '72; handwritten: 6 of 8; printed: [adhered with tape] Associated Press & United Press International / Canadian Prime Minister Pierre El- / liott Trudeau, who has shed his / image of being a swinger (top / photos) for a more statesmanlike / pose (lower). [struck through]; stamped: RETURN TO TIMES / DATE RECEIVED / OCT 22 1972 / IN PICTURE FILES / PHOTO LIBRARY

Credit Line: The Rudolph P. Bratty Family Collection
